Global cyberattacks, orchestrated by diverse actors, continually exploit system vulnerabilities, with Remote Desktop Protocol (RDP) as a preferred entry point. This research introduces an innovative, proactive approach using Microsoft Azure Sentinel, a cloud-based SIEM solution. It employs a Vulnerable Windows Virtual Machine (Honeypot) for attack monitoring, leverages Network Security Groups (NSGs) for traffic management, and centralizes event logs in Log Analytics Workspaces (LAW). PowerShell enriches logs with geographical context through IPGeolocation.io. Microsoft Sentinel, configured with custom rules, detects global cyber threats. Results highlight the approach’s effectiveness in understanding and responding to global cyberattacks, including brute force attack analysis, distribution across countries, and username targeting. This research emphasizes the importance of proactive strategies in addressing evolving challenges in cybersecurity.
